Training horses is where you’d sell your horse to the trainer for $1 and let them train the desired horse. After the foal is trained the desired amount the trainer will sell the horse back to you for however much you’re paying for them to be trained. Then you can participate in shows. It is very hard to get a horse trained to 100% in any stat. I usually get speed to 99.9% when I’m training each and every one of the horses stats just Incase they’re not good at what I think they should be but each other stat is 90% or higher. As of now, it usually takes me a bit over five years to fully train all of the horses stats, if you are very sure you want certain stats the I can definitely do that too!
